Full-Thickness Wound
A deep wound that extends through the dermis into deeper tissues, often requiring more complex treatment.
Collagen
A protein that is crucial for maintaining the structure and strength of skin, bones, tendons, and ligaments.
Epithelial Cells
Cells that line the outer surfaces of organs and blood vessels, as well as the inside of hollow organs, functioning as a barrier and involved in absorption and secretion.
Jackson-Pratt (JP) Drain
A closed suction drain that is used in surgery to remove accumulated fluid from a patient's body, reducing the risk of infection and promoting healing.
